Corina Hernandez, a resilient advocate, has dedicated her life to empowering others through her lived experience. Her passion has led her into a pivotal role as an RCHAT Response Team Advocate with Rebirth Homes and the Riverside County Task Force.
Mrs. Hernandez's academic background in psychology and substance abuse, coupled with her recent Paralegal Certificate, has equipped her with the knowledge and skills to effectively address the complex challenges faced by trafficking victims.
Through her advocacy work, Mrs. Hernandez shares her personal journey of healing, raising awareness in her community, churches, and schools. Her powerful storytelling has the ability to ignite empathy and inspire action. She believes that everyone deserves a chance at rehabilitation and success.
Her advocacy extends beyond survivors. She is a vocal advocate for those incarcerated, recognizing the need to address the root causes of demand for sex trafficking. Her comprehensive approach aims to create a systemic solution that tackles both supply and demand.
